Founder and former artistic director Shashin Desai will receive a Lifetime Achievement Award when International City Theatre celebrates its 26th anniversary at Encore 2011 on September 24.

ICT's board of directors will also present Aquarium of the Pacific President/CEO Dr. Jerry R. Schubel and Long Beach Area Chamber of Commerce President/CEO Randy Gordon with the theater's James Ackerman Crystal Arts and Humanitarian Award for their significant contribution to arts, culture and education in Long Beach.

The evening will feature celebrity entertainment, silent and live auctions, and a gourmet dinner.

"We're hoping many of the people who worked with Shashin over the years will join us to pay tribute to him and our other worthy honorees," notes caryn desai, who was appointed artistic director by the board when Shashin stepped aside last March. "He has never had a retirement party or celebration and this is it! After giving his life to theater, it is absolutely appropriate and necessary to publicly acknowledge his contribution to this art form and to celebrate his achievements."

Encore is an annual black tie event that raises funds to support ICT's critically acclaimed work at the Long Beach Performing Arts Center as well as its many outreach programs that contribute arts education and cultural enrichment to the children, families, and seniors in the community: a free Saturday Family Theatre Series, Senior Outreach, ICT's Summer Youth Conservatory, Performing Arts & Classroom Teaching (PACT), Student to Stage, Internship Program, and Traveling Children's Theatre.

Encore 2011 takes place on Sunday, September 24 in the Grand Ballroom of the Long Beach Convention Center, located at the intersection of Ocean Ave. and Pine in downtown Long Beach.
